Menu

The Life of Neergaard 583

stampbun37's blog

Pictured On Set In Los Angeles

Bad News And Issues With Hulu


Choosing a streaming technology entails multiple considerations, including an understanding of the pluses and minuses of the streaming protocol utilized by the know-how. This text defines a streaming protocol and then discusses the relative merits of the protocols used by today’s main streaming technologies. What's a Communications Protocol? Communications protocols are rules governing how knowledge is communicated, defining parts like the syntax of file headers and knowledge, authentication, and error handling. There are easily dozens of protocols involved in sending a simple knowledge packet over the internet, and it’s important to know how they work collectively.


Briefly, the International Group for Standardization (ISO) created the Open Programs Interconnection mannequin which defines seven logical layers for communications features. All streaming protocols are in the applying layer, which means they can use any layer beneath it for plumbing capabilities like transmitting data packets. This enables protocols inside every layer to give attention to a particular operate, relatively than having to recreate the whole stack of features.


For instance, the true Time Streaming Protocol (RTSP) is an utility-degree streaming protocol that can use multiple protocols in the transport layer to transmit its packets, together with the Common Datagram Protocol (UDP) and Transmission Management Protocol (TCP). Sometimes YouTube To Launch New Music Streaming Service -level protocols are written particularly for a specific transport protocol, like the true-Time Transport Protocol (RTP), which is usually built on UDP transport.


Hopefully, this temporary overview will aid you perceive where streaming protocols live and the way they work together with other, decrease degree protcols. Which $70 4K Streaming System Is Best? is as technical as we get, people, so from here on out it ought to be clean sailing. With this as background, let’s begin analyzing the appliance-layer protocols used to stream video, beginning with the granddaddy of them all, HTTP. As you most likely know, HTTP stands for Hypertext Transfer Protocol, which is the lingua franca for the web. Early experiments with delivering video via HTTP had been less than satisfactory for quite a lot of causes, not the least of which was the restricted bandwidth accessible within the 28/56Kbps modems of the day.


  • Robert Falcon (5 pm to 6 pm)
  • Ferreck Daybreak (6 pm to 7.15pm)
  • Means to connect with your Xbox 360 and stream videos and music to it
  • Weight 1.Four oz
  • Pac Man Arcade Machine


The primary video files posted on the web had been delivered through obtain and play, which mean they had to be totally downloaded before playback started. Then Apple pioneered the idea of progressive download, where the video could begin to play because it was downloaded, which helped a bit, however didn’t provide functionality like lookahead searching for or random entry.


The opposite massive negatives of HTTP-delivered video were price and quality of service issues. HTTP supply is achieved as fast as available bandwidth will enable. If a viewer connected through a high-speed connection, the complete video file was sent as quickly as doable. If the viewer stopped watching after a number of moments, much of that transfer was wasted.


In addition, this mode of delivery made it tough to serve multiple viewers. When viewer A clicked on the video, the server began sending the video as shortly as doable. When viewers B, C, D, and E clicked on the video, outbound bandwidth could be inadequate to serve them any video until the switch to viewer A was complete.


As streaming Satellite Web Service increased in significance, several streaming protocols were created to address these issues, together with the aforementioned RTSP, Microsoft Media Companies (MMS) and Macromedia’s (and then Adobe’s) Real Time Messaging protocol (RTMP). At a excessive level, these protocols shared several frequent elements. First was Netflix Teaches Product Managers A Lesson of a streaming server, or a software program charged solely with delivering streaming content. These streaming servers labored along with traditional HTTP servers so that when a viewer clicked a link on the HTTP server, it initiated a connection between the streaming server and the player that persisted until the viewer stopped watching.


Go Back

Comment